Responsibilities

  • Develop & Train AI Models: Design, train, and deploy deep learning models for robotic manipulation on hardware, leveraging state-of-the-art imitation learning techniques
  • Build Data Pipelines: Create and manage the full lifecycle of robotics data—from teleoperated data collection and simulation-based generation to processing and augmentation for model training
  • Leverage Simulation: Utilize high-fidelity physics simulators (e.g., NVIDIA Isaac Sim) to train and validate robust policies before deploying them on our physical robots
  • Stay on the Cutting Edge: Stay at the forefront of Physical AI research (e.g., foundation models, transformers for robotics) and translate breakthrough concepts into practical applications
  • Mentorship & Best Practices: Mentoring other engineers and championing software best practices to elevate the entire team
